Chattanooga Red Wolves’ Contribute Nearly $12,000 To MaryEllen Locher Breast Center

  • Tuesday, October 19, 2021

Over the weekend the Chattanooga Red Wolves hosted their second annual Pink! Out game benefitting the MaryEllen Locher Breast Center. The Red Wolves organization and fans helped contribute nearly $12,000 through various means:

The auctioning of three special edition warm up tops, signed by the players;
$1,000 for every Red Wolves goal scored;
A portion of the proceeds of an exclusive Pink! Drink cocktail sold throughout the stadium; and
The announcement of the Chattanooga Red Wolves Foundation as the survivor champagne toast sponsor of the 2022 Pink! Gala.

“One of the matches we most look forward to each season is the Pink! Out event at CHI Memorial Stadium,” says Red Wolves President and GM Sean McDaniel. “It’s a night to celebrate the great progress made in the fight against breast cancer and partnering with the MaryEllen Locher Breast Center is a great way we can all make the dream of eradicating this disease a thing of the past”

This event marks the second annual Pink! Out Match since it’s 2020 inception.
